Solve 3(x-15)= x + 11

In order to do this you would have to:

Simplify and Multiply x and -15 by 3:

3x-45=x+11

Subtract x from both sides:

3x-x-45=x-x+11

2x-45=11

Add 45 to both sides:

2x-45+45=11+45

2x=56

Divide 2 by both sides:

2x/2=56/2

x=28
